The Intel Core i7-1360P, based on the Raptor Lake U architecture and manufactured using a 10 nm process, is a mobile processor designed for high-performance notebooks.

It targets users who require high computing power for demanding tasks such as video editing, software development, or complex multitasking. This processor integrates a hybrid architecture with Performance and Efficiency cores to ensure both peak performance and energy efficiency. It features 18 MB of Level 3 Cache and a memory bandwidth of 102 GB/s.

The integrated graphics unit is the Intel Iris Xe Graphics 96 (Alder Lake). The Intel Processor N100, also manufactured using a 10 nm process and based on the Alder Lake N architecture, is intended for energy-efficient and cost-effective mobile devices such as netbooks, thin clients, and educational laptops.

Its design aims for low power consumption and sufficient performance for basic applications like web browsing, word processing, and media playback. It is equipped exclusively with Efficiency cores and offers 4 MB of Level 2 and 6 MB of Level 3 Cache. The memory bandwidth is 38 GB/s, and the integrated graphics unit is the Intel UHD Graphics 24 EUs (Alder Lake).

When considering single-core performance, the Intel Core i7-1360P demonstrates significantly higher computing capacity. This superiority enables smoother execution of applications that rely heavily on the performance of individual cores. The Intel Processor N100 offers basic performance that is sufficient for everyday tasks.

In terms of multi-core performance, the Intel Core i7-1360P also shows significantly superior computing power. Its hybrid architecture and higher core count allow for much more efficient processing of parallel processes and complex multitasking, while the Intel Processor N100 is designed for simpler parallel workloads.

For gaming scenarios, the Intel Core i7-1360P offers significantly better performance. This is primarily due to its more powerful integrated graphics unit, the Intel Iris Xe Graphics 96 (Alder Lake), which features more Execution Units and higher memory bandwidth. This allows for playing casual games and older titles at lower settings.

The Intel Processor N100, with its Intel UHD Graphics 24 EUs (Alder Lake) and lower memory bandwidth, is very limited for gaming and primarily intended for basic multimedia tasks. The Intel Core i7-1360P is designed for higher performance and therefore has a higher typical thermal design power (TDP), often ranging between 28W and 64W.

This requires more robust cooling solutions in devices. The Intel Processor N100, on the other hand, is designed for maximum energy efficiency and has a very low TDP, typically 6W. This enables its use in fanless systems and results in significantly longer battery life for mobile devices, but is associated with correspondingly lower computing power.

Regarding price-performance ratio and market positioning, the Intel Core i7-1360P is placed in a higher price segment. It offers excellent performance for demanding users, justifying its higher price. The Intel Processor N100 is positioned in the lower price segment.

Its focus is on cost-efficiency and a very good price-performance ratio for basic computing requirements. It enables the manufacturing of very affordable devices that still provide a smooth user experience for everyday tasks. In summary, the Intel Core i7-1360P is the clear choice for users who need maximum performance, especially for professional applications, multitasking, and light gaming, in a mobile form factor.

Its superior core architecture and graphics unit offer high performance. The Intel Processor N100, on the other hand, is ideal for budget-conscious users and applications where energy efficiency, long battery life, and a low purchase price are priorities. It is excellently suited for office work, web browsing, and basic media playback.
